Where Winds Meet Reveals Imperial Palace Expansion

Everstone Studio has announced Imperial Palace, the second major expansion for Where Winds Meet, as part of the open-world Wuxia ARPG’s half-anniversary celebration. The expansion is set to launch in late May and will shift the game’s story to the center of imperial power.

The update follows the Hexi expansion and opens a massive royal court area, with Everstone describing the new zone as roughly one million square meters in scale.

Imperial Palace Adds a New Royal Court Zone

The Imperial Palace expansion will let players explore forbidden palace grounds filled with more than 3,000 NPCs, rival factions, and new story threads. Players will investigate conspiracies, meet members of the royal family, and uncover new narrative connections tied to the future of Where Winds Meet.

The zone is being positioned as a major story expansion on a scale comparable to Kaifeng.

Panda Cosmetic, Homesteads, and Gauntlets Coming Soon

Everstone also shared a broader roadmap. A limited-time Panda cosmetic launches May 19 for 60 Echo Beads (about $0.99) and will remain available until June 17. Players can also claim three premium outfits for free during the half-anniversary event.

In June, Where Winds Meet will add the Homesteads system, letting players build a personal sanctuary in Qinghe with farming and other lifestyle features.

The roadmap also includes Gauntlets, a new weapon type coming this summer, built around hand-to-hand martial arts combat.

New PvE Modes and Companion System Planned

Two new modes are planned for June. Martial Path Domain will offer five-player cooperative PvE, while a new ancient tomb exploration mode will send players into dark ruins to fight rivals and secure loot.

A future Companion System will also add furry sidekicks whose dialogue and personalities evolve based on player bonds and shared adventures.

More Updates and Server Support Ahead

Everstone says it has released more than 100 updates and optimizations over the past two months, covering gear progression, PvP matchmaking, guild wars, beginner experience, controller support, PlayStation optimization, and more.

The studio also plans to expand guild features, improve weapon balance, and deploy new servers in Australia, South America, and the Middle East.
